Swimming at the 1999 Pan American Games – Men's 200 metre backstroke
The men's 200 metre backstroke competition of the swimming events at the 1999 Pan American Games took place on 4 August at the Pan Am Pool.[1] The last Pan American Games champion was Brad Bridgewater of US.[2][3][4][5][6][7]

A Final
The A final was held on August 4.[1]
Rank | Name | Nationality | Time | Notes |
---|---|---|---|---|
Leonardo Costa | 1:59.33 | GR, SA | ||
Aaron Peirsol | 1:59.77 | |||
Dan Shevchik | 2:00.27 | |||
4 | Dustin Hersee | 2:01.30 | ||
5 | Mark Versfeld | 2:03.52 | ||
6 | Alejandro Bermúdez | 2:03.73 | ||
7 | Neisser Bent | 2:04.06 | ||
8 | Mike Fung-A-Wing | 2:08.70 |
